Absorption Costing
A system of accounting that includes every manufacturing expense, from direct materials and labor to variable and fixed overheads, into the calculation of a product’s cost.
Variable Costing
A method of inventory costing that includes only variable production costs—direct materials, direct labor, and variable manufacturing overhead—in the cost of goods sold.
